Output f8023a693395f1582fcb9b18074693221eea8ba83f8bd52fd8323fd3942d0c10:1

value
26986759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 855d67a3c8d5a0ae54c610536daef81ef97d745d OP_EQUAL
address
3DrBgwSbYPUseVS8bb7TgcBZcbbApCteqe
transaction
f8023a693395f1582fcb9b18074693221eea8ba83f8bd52fd8323fd3942d0c10
spent
true